  • Patent number: 11886905
    Abstract: A host upgrade method and a device include selecting at least one target host from a plurality of hosts for an upgrade. After the at least one target host is selected, a service running on all virtual machines that are in one or more target service groups and that are deployed on the at least one target host is stopped, and a service running on a virtual machine that is in the one or more target service groups and that is not deployed on the at least one target host is maintained. Then, the at least one target host is upgraded.

  • Publication number: 20070297424
    Abstract: A method for service transport and a method for IP-based service transport are disclosed. The calling and called parties negotiate the type of a service and a corresponding codec scheme before a call is set up, and after the call is set up normally, during the call, the MGW keeps detecting and reporting service-related signaling to the MGC. The MGC determines the type of the service and switches to a corresponding codec scheme. For a facsimile or Modem service, it may be determined from characteristic signaling whether the service is a high-speed facsimile or a Modem service. If G.711 Red capable of bearing voice, facsimile and data is used, T.38 codec scheme may be switched to upon determination of the high-speed facsimile or Modem service. The type of a service may be determined from in-band characteristic signaling of V21, CM, etc.
